#4e94f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e94f0 is composed of 30.6% red, 58%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.5% cyan, 38.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 214.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 62.4%. #4e94f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#0029e1.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#4e94f0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e94f0 has RGB values of R:78, G:148,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 5149936.

Shades and Tints of #4e94f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f1f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e94f0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989ea6 is the less saturated color, while #3f92ff is the most saturated one.
